Secondary lithium batteries refer to rechargeable lithium-based batteries, such as lithium-ion (Li-ion) and lithium-polymer (LiPo) batteries. These batteries can be recharged and used repeatedly.
Over the years, SCP has played a crucial role in the evolving safety measures for lithium-ion batteries. This article provides an overview of lithium-ion batteries and explores the role and development of the Self-Control Protector (SCP) in enhancing battery safety.
However, even the protective functions of electronic circuits can occasionally fail due to abnormalities or semiconductor failures. In the case of lithium-ion batteries, secondary protection is incorporated due to the potential severe consequences of abnormalities, such as fire or explosion.
Rechargeable batteries, which are used repeatedly, incorporate a Battery Management System (BMS) that monitors and regulates charging and discharging. The BMS is situated between the battery and the device (or charger), and it electronically oversees and manages the battery’s current, voltage, and temperature.

Battery protection circuits are crucial components that safeguard lithium-ion batteries from potential hazards like overcharging, over-discharging, and short circuits. These circuits monitor the voltage and temperature of the battery, ensuring that it operates within safe limits.
